I have google nest mini 2nd generation and 2x JBL bluetooth Charge 4 speakers.
I want to play audio out of both JBL speakers.
Instructions on how to do this are terrible, they only seem to reference changing the default speaker. Other instructions state "Hold your device tile", BUT I have paired both my JBL speakers, and have not found any way to get a device tile for them.

We know how important this is for you however, only one connected Bluetooth speaker or headphones can play media at a time. You can pair a speaker or display to multiple Bluetooth enabled speakers or headphones, but it will only connect to the most recently connected device. You can check this guide for more information.
